On May 03 2012 09:00 dNa wrote:
am i the only one who doesn't see what they changed on the new version of the map?
is it specific spawns or something?

Did you read the post? The only changes are overlord speed, queen starting energy, and observer build time. There are no changes to the map layout or spawns of Antiga.

On topic -- this seems like a really cool idea from Blizzard, testing changes in the live client using custom maps instead of the PTR (honestly, I was too lazy to ever download the PTR and play on it). I'd like to see some pros try it out, my initial reaction is that the buffs for Zerg are too strong. TvZ is very finely balanced at the moment (at least according to international pro stats in April), and I think this will push Zerg over the top. Seems like if Zerg can get super fast creep spread without a 3rd queen, and get much better scouting early on, Zerg will be almost too safe in the early game against Terran.

I like the live test map compared to a PTR, though I worry that map balance might be a bit of a problem if this is how they want to do all their testing.

The energy change is massive, I don't know if that will go through, air harassment PvZ is already pretty ineffective ever since the spore change, so every queen spawning with a free creep tumor seems like overkill.

The overlord change I think is good, hopefully it doesn't have some crazy side-effects on close-air positions, there's a risk the combined changes will make zergs a bit too bullet proof but I think everyone would prefer other changes that make it easier to pressure rather than just making it difficult to scout.

The observer change is nice, I'll take 10 second on scouting for a cloaked banshee any day of the week, though this continues to make hallucination more and more irrelevant.

Faster overlord speed might work, but I feel like because zerg has the easiest time tech switching, easier scouting means they can more easily shift their whole build to counter what T and P do. I always thought that's one reason why overlords had to be so slow.

50 energy I just can't agree with. The creep spread will just be insane.

The observer buff seems out of the blue (has anyone ever complained about the build time?). I don't think protoss needs better scouting, or really anything at all at this point in the game.

I'm always bothered when they introduce buffs/nerfs completely unrelated to the things people talk about.
